All issues of AW and AC are going live over the next week or so. Some pages need rescanning, but rather than waiting more months while pages are checked & rescanned, I have compiled all the issues "as is" for the time being.
For the moment I am only allowing a few issues to be downloaded, simply due to if lots of people download the whole lot in one go, its going to slow the server down (which isn't mine). Once I get a idea on traffic/hits I will allow downloaded of more mags as the days go on.
I will post back in this thread when more go live. I Will also post when updates are done on the mags, mostly when/if they need to be updated due to blurred pages or bits chopped off etc.

Dawn has been checking though the issues, seems to be about 2 pages on each issues of AW and AC which need scanning again. I think AW was a fraction to large to fit on the scanner, its mostly on those center pages where stuff spans across both pages, nothing important is chopped off, though I do have a A3 scanner but it really sux, so a bit of tweaking still to do yet
I do plan to edit the covers too as they have got a bit tatty over the years. Which is surprising really as they have been kept untouched pretty much since new.
